  • Patent number: 4545647
    Abstract: Compressible interconnection is removably provided between a liquid crystal panel and a circuit board or a semiconductor chip to provide exchangeability for the liquid crystal panel from the viewpoint of the limited operating life inherent in liquid crystal composites. A desired number of electrodes for electrical connection are provided on both the liquid crystal panel and the circuit board to confront each other. The compressible interconnection means comprises a stack including a multiplicity of compressible and resilient conductive regions made of, for example, conductive rubber and a multiplicity of compressible, resilient non-conductive regions made of, for example, rubber in alternate fashion. The conductive regions connect the electrodes provided on the liquid crystal panel with the electrodes provided on the circuit board.

  • Patent number: 4468584
    Abstract: In a flexure crystal, flexural vibration will occur when a unidirectional electric field is applied thereto in a manner that strength of the electric field varies from point to point. For the fork type of crystal vibrator, each of branches is provided with electrodes at the top wall, the bottom wall and the outer side wall for application of the strength-variable unidirectional electric field.

  • Patent number: 4283650
    Abstract: A ceramic package includes a ceramic case for installing a piezo-vibrator therein. Capacitors are formed directly on the bottom surface of the ceramic case through the multi-layer printing method. Electrodes of the capacitors also function as input and output electrodes for the piezo-vibrator.

  • Patent number: 4142780
    Abstract: Interconnection is removably provided between a liquid crystal panel and a circuit board or semiconductor chip which provides exchangeability for the liquid crystal panel which is advantageous because of the limited operating life inherent in liquid crystal composites. Contact areas of the circuit chip confront contact areas (or electrode areas) of the liquid crystal panel with interposition of compressible and resilient connector means which complete the circuit therebetween. In one of the preferred embodiments of the present invention, the compressible connector means comprises a rod-like dielectric compressible resilient material such as, for example, rubber and a predetermined number of ring-shaped compressible, reslient electroconductive members such as, for example, conductive rubber. In another preferred form, the electroconductive members comprise discrete stratified conductive members embedded in the rod-like dielectric material in desired alignment with the opposed contact areas.
